Re: Pull down windshield screens
I used the electric Carefree units. Bought the windshield pair for 100 bucks ea. at NW RV Supply in Eugene (probably surplus Monoco parts, new). Could not find surplus side window units so had to buy new from Camping World. They are hidden in my front overhead cabinetry. Work pretty well. I did not want exposed units or manual units with guide rods and flopping pull cords.
